Transaction 3123aeefd30e74031a347512bf0b602e06957c6a4f26c0ee4ac7527f951dda39
1 Input
1 Output
-
3123aeefd30e74031a347512bf0b602e06957c6a4f26c0ee4ac7527f951dda39:0
- value
- 567052
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4149f37a9e93478fa4843273e35e3fdfc002d8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 16xDWgV87ftgexVeBGvGPXw1c9VQYWVycf